Fore Street Cafe Bar ' Classic Brunch with Cornish Flair
4.8 ' Cafe ' Open
One of Newquay's best-rated brunch caf's for good reason. Locals praise its balanced menu and friendly staff. Expect elevated brunch classics with Cornish twists ' think crab omelette or a hearty full breakfast ' plus strong coffee.
- Best for: First-time visitors, hearty brunch
- Try: Cornish crab omelette, seasonal specials
NALU Coffee House ' Healthy & Vibrant
4.8 ' Cafe ' Open
Just a short walk from Great Western Beach, this caf' blends surf culture with creative eats. Light, vibrant dishes (like dragon fruit bircher or smoothie bowls) make it ideal before or after a beach spin.
- Best for: Healthy, Instagram-worthy brunch
- Try: Smoothie bowls or plant-centric wraps
Milk ' Coffee First, Brunch Second
4.9 ' Cafe ' Open
A local favourite with rave reviews for both coffee and brunch bites. It's small but packed with atmosphere and fresh bakes ' perfect for a chilled morning or grab-and-go treat.
- Best for: Coffee lovers, light brunch
- Try: Signature bagels or matcha latte

Box & Barber ' Aussie-Style Brunch
4.7 ' Cafe ' Open
Fore Street favourite with Aussie coffee culture and standout plates like acai bowls, pancakes, and egg-centric mains. Perfect before a town wander.
- Best for: Creative flavors, brunch vibes
- Try: Pancakes or brekkie wrap

FAQ
What counts as 'brunch' in Newquay?
In Newquay it can range from classic full English breakfasts and brunch plates
to healthy bowls, artisan pastries and all-day breakfast menus.
Are there vegan-friendly brunch spots?
Yes ' places like NALU and Saltd offer vegan or plant-centric dishes. Always
check menus as offerings rotate seasonally.
When's the best time for brunch?
Most caf's serve brunch until early afternoon (often ~11:30'14:00). If you're
visiting in summer, earlier is better to beat queues.
Do we need reservations?
For popular spots like Box & Barber or Fore Street on weekends or holidays,
booking ahead helps.
